A devastating incident in the Western Region has left a 42-year-old woman and three children dead after they drowned in an abandoned illegal mining pit filled with water.
The victims have been identified with her two biological sons, and her nephew.
According to eyewitness reports, the children often visited the area to collect dried cocoa branches for firewood.
On the day of the tragedy, they had gathered their firewood and placed it by the roadside before running to the abandoned pit to swim.
Their mother, realizing that the children were struggling in the water, rushed to their aid.
In a heartbreaking turn, she became trapped in the pit alongside them, leading to all four drowning.
Emergency responders recovered the bodies, which have since been deposited at the Asankragwa Hospital pending autopsy.
